There are plenty of benefits to be gained from frequently trimming hedges and these include improving its all around health, promoting longer branches, reducing the chance of disease, strengthening root growth, causing thicker and fuller growth and encouraging flowering. A healthy, strong hedge looks more attractive and is better able to do the job it's designed to do in your garden ie form a dividing line between yours and your neighbours garden, provide shelter from windy weather and give you increased privacy.

Hedges which aren't routinely maintained and cut have a tendency to become straggly and top heavy with unsightly holes and a general lack of foliage and leaves, in particular at the bottom. Those unsightly gaps will soon be filled up with new shoots if it's frequently trimmed, and should develop a much neater and more compact visual appearance as time passes.

Dunstable Hedge Trimming

If you don't trim and care for your hedge regularly it will start to extend outwards, which won't just occupy lots of space in your garden, but will also give rise to leafless clumps of twigs on the inside of the hedge, that will ultimately be revealed with unappealing results when the hedge is eventually trimmed. If you allow your hedges to get into this state they might never grow back again and will probably take many years before they look good once again.

Hedges serve a key function in bolstering biodiversity. As essential habitats and passageways for wildlife, they provide refuge, sources of food, and safe transits across various ecosystems. The thick foliage serves as a nesting site for birds, whilst insects and small mammals establish dwellings at the hedge's roots. A range of species consume the hedge's flowers and fruits, as well as the multitude of insects it harbours. Hedges contribute to creating an array of microclimates by interrupting the landscape, thereby providing more habitats for different wildlife. Additionally, they afford protection from predators and severe weather. Therefore, the preservation and correct management of our hedges is not simply helpful but indispensable for the survival of local wildlife.

Is it Okay to Cut My Neighbour's Hedge?

The dilemma of whether you should touch (or cut) your neighbour's hedge is interesting and will perhaps hinge on what type of relationship you have with your neighbour. Many neighbours are very generous in regards to hedges and will be willing to clip your side of the hedge whilst they are trimming their own. Certain neighbours might not be so accommodating and simply leave you to tackle your own side. When all is said and done you are quite within your rights to cut any branches or roots of a hedge which grow onto your property from a neighbour's garden or from a public road, and are creating an issue. You must however only trim these branches and roots back to your property's boundary, as in theory, you could be sued for damages if you trim them back beyond this.

Hedging Pests and Diseases Dunstable

There are many different prevalent diseases and pests that can have an adverse effect on your hedge. As a rule, winter moth caterpillars, box blight, phytophthora, spider mites, vine weevil, fireblight, honey fungus, aphids, scale insects and powdery mildew are the most prevalent issues, though different varieties of hedging encounter different issues. The shedding of leaves, staining and possibly even the actual death of individual plants can occur when hedging is badly infected by these pests. The appropriate care procedures and treatments are generally extremely effective in addressing most of these issues.

Types of Hedge Dunstable

The varieties of trees and shrubs that are used for the creation of hedges are extensive, and at times even mixed variety hedges are made using a number of different genera of plant. An even greater diversity of plant varieties could be included in the equation if you were to pitch hedgerows in the mix. Coniferous, evergreen and deciduous plants can all be employed to create hedges and each one of these classifications has several preferred varieties that are good for use in hedges. By and large box, western red cedar, yew, cherry laurel, hornbeam, beech, leylandii and privet are the most widespread varieties used for garden hedges. When you're thinking about the plant species used in hedgerows you could also include dog rose, field maple, crab apple, rowan, hazel, oak, hawthorn.

The perfect time to plant a hedgerow is Autumn time, when normally the ground is painless to dig, not too wet, and is still warm from the long summer's days that have recently passed.

Your local Dunstable hedge specialist will advise you what variety to plant and when it should be planted, however as a general guideline, Autumn is perfect for putting in box, hornbeam, privet and yew hedges.
